Summary

Mississippi State has seemingly been playing must win games since the middle of January, but now that the regular season is winding down, it truly is survive and advance for the Bulldogs. Brian Hadad and Joel Coleman take a look at how mental toughness might be the key for Ben Howland's team against a tough South Carolina squad looking to burst State's bubble.
